Chris Gayle

Chris Gayle, the best ODI batsman for the West Indies, is the player with the most sixes in the ODI World Cup. Gayle played 35 times for West Indies at the World Cup and smashed 49 sixes. The reliable batsman had a respectable average of 35.93 runs per game while playing. Gayle used to strike the ball so hard that it would mentally harm the bowlers.

AB DE Villiers

AB DE Villiers, a former South African legend dubbed as “Mr.360” for his amazing batting, is ranked second on the list of top sixers in the ODI World Cup. The seasoned batter helped himself to his 1207th World Cup by smashing 37 sixes in 23 games of the championship.

Rickey Ponting

Ricky Ponting, the two-time World Cup champion captain, and a bowling nightmare comes in third with 31 sixes in the World Cup total. Ponting, who participated in 46 games across five World Cups hit 31 sixes and scored 1743 runs.

Brendon McCullum

He holds the fourth spot in the list of most sixes. One of the best batsmen in New Zealand cricket history is undoubtedly Brendon McCullum, a former captain of the country. He was one of the greatest limited-overs cricket players ever thanks to his aggressive hitting style and acrobatic fielding abilities. Also, he played a daring captain, which is one of the main factors in New Zealand’s World Cup comeback. 

McCullum’s World Cup statistics are poor, despite his strong overall international results. McCullum only managed to score 742 runs in 27 World Cup innings, including one century and six half-centuries. His hit rate of 120.84 is the highest in the history of the competition, though (minimum of 12 innings).

Gibbs, Herschelle

Hershelle Gibbs, a legendary batter from South Africa, hit 28 sixes on 25 occasions, ranking fifth among all batsmen in the World Cup. Between 1999 and 2011, Gibbs participated in four World Cups for the Proteas, scoring 1067 runs in 25 innings at an excellent average of 56.15.

Most Sixes in World Cup History

As we are not yet confirmed who will score ICC Cricket World Cup 2023 Most Sixes, but let’s take a look at history:

PlayerSixes
Chris Gayle49
AB De Villiers37
R Ponting31
B McCullum29
H Gibbs28
Sachin Tendulkar27
S Jayasuriya27
E Morgan26
S Ganguly25
A Finch24
